Women corporators and elderly mothers tie rakhi to Mayor

Agartala, August 31, 2023: Mayor Dipak Majumder received rakhi from women corporators of Agartala Municipal Corporation and mothers of Barjala old age home on Thursday.

The corporators and the mayor-in-council members visited the mayor’s office and tied rakhis on his wrist. The Mayor thanked them for their gesture and blessed them. He said that he felt honoured to be tied rakhi by the mothers.

He added that Rakhi Bandhan symbolises the spiritual bond between brothers and sisters. The sisters prayed for their brothers’ well-being and the brothers vowed to protect their sisters.
